Using Archive Websites
One effective way to access deleted Reddit posts is through archive websites that specialize in preserving content from various online platforms. These sites employ innovative archive techniques to create web snapshots of posts, ensuring that significant discussions and insights are not lost to the void of the internet. When exploring these archive resources, users often find that popular choices include the Wayback Machine and archive.today. By entering the specific URL of a Reddit post, you can often retrieve a snapshot from the time it was live, allowing you to reconnect with conversations that may have otherwise vanished.

Exploring Cache Options
Several methods exist for accessing cached versions of deleted Reddit posts, which can provide valuable insights into lost content. One effective approach is through cache retrieval services such as the Wayback Machine. This tool archives web pages at various points in time, allowing users to retrieve older versions of Reddit posts that may have been removed. Simply enter the URL of the deleted post, and if it was archived, you can view its contents.
Additionally, browser extensions can enhance your experience by facilitating quicker access to cached pages. Extensions like "Web Cache" or "Cache Killer" can streamline the process, allowing you to view previously cached content with just a few clicks.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Recover My Own Deleted Reddit Posts?
Recovering your own deleted Reddit posts can be challenging, as the platform does not provide an official post recovery feature. However, content retrieval may be possible if you utilize third-party tools or browser extensions that cache your activity. How Long Do Archive Websites Keep Deleted Posts?
Archive websites typically maintain deleted posts for varying archive durations, often ranging from several months to years, depending on their policies and resources. This allows for content retrieval even after original sources remove it. However, the permanence of this archived content can be uncertain, as some sites may periodically purge older data.
